Pleiada Boutique Hotel in Iasi Acquired by Businessman Cristin Zamosteanu

Pleiada Boutique Hotel in Iasi, the only 5-star hotel in the Moldova region, was purchased this year by local businessman Cristin Zamosteanu. The hotel now offers guests invitations to the Opera and discounts for purchasing books from the city’s major bookstores.
The hotel currently has 63 rooms, including 4 suites, 27 4-star rooms, and 32 5-star rooms. This year, the hotel was bought from the local company Autogaz by Cristin Zamosteanu, owner of a group of companies with business in sports, health, and real estate.
Initially, Dora Morhan, former marketing coordinator of the Iasi Opera, was brought in by the new owner as development director, but shortly after, she was promoted to general manager.
